Kitchen appliances are designed to make everyday cooking more efficient, comfortable, and safe. Among these appliances, the range hood is one of the most useful yet often overlooked features in a modern kitchen. Installed above the stove, the range hood helps remove smoke, steam, airborne grease, and cooking odors that naturally develop while preparing meals.
By drawing these particles away from the stovetop and either venting them outdoors or filtering them through internal systems, range hoods help maintain cleaner air in the kitchen. This function also helps prevent grease buildup on nearby cabinets, walls, and ceilings, keeping the kitchen environment healthier and easier to maintain.
In addition to ventilation, most range hoods include built-in lighting. These lights are positioned underneath the hood so they shine directly onto the stovetop and surrounding cooking area. This feature provides focused illumination that makes it easier to see ingredients, monitor cooking progress, and perform tasks safely.
